I think I speak for all of us when I say that THE ideal job would be searching for herps in the field. Could you imagine actually getting paid to wade into a marsh and find frogs or search the northern forests for salamanders? November's speaker, believe it or not, has this dream job. (Note: Carol will argue that her job is far from perfect involving politics, labor strikes, funding concerns, and mudsoaked field assistants ( even so, it's really cooll) Carol has worked as the herpetologist with the DNR's Minnesota County Biological Survey (MCBS) for 11 field seasons searching swamps, rivers, fields, and forests in 38 of our 87 counties. While MCBS herp surveys focus on MN's rare species, information is also collected on common herpetofauna. She will discuss the field techniques used and highlight some of the herp surveys in different parts of the state. Carol will also bring up some ideas involving the MHS in future MCBS activities.
